`标签进行样式设置,例如修改文字颜色、字体、下划线等:```css
a {
color: #007bff; /* 链接颜色 */
text-decoration: underline; /* 下划线 */
font-weight: bold; /* 加粗 */
}
```
2. 属性选择器: 通过`href`属性选择器,可以更精确地控制外链的样式。例如,只针对特定域名或路径的外链应用特定样式:```css
a[href*=""] {
color: #00cc00; /* 指向的链接颜色 */
}
a[href^="/page/"] {
color: #ff6600; /* 指向/page/开头的链接颜色 */
}
```
3. 伪类选择器: `a:visited`、`a:hover`、`a:active`、`a:focus` 这些伪类选择器可以分别控制链接的默认状态、鼠标悬停状态、点击状态和焦点状态,让交互更生动:```css
a:hover {
text-decoration: none; /* 鼠标悬停时去除下划线 */
color: #dc3545; /* 鼠标悬停时颜色变化 */
}
a:visited {
color: #6c757d; /* 已访问链接颜色 */
}
```
二、 利用CSS提升外链用户体验
仅仅改变颜色和下划线并不能充分提升用户体验,我们可以通过CSS实现更高级的交互和视觉效果:
1. 图标与链接结合: 使用CSS Sprites 或背景图片,在链接文本前添加图标,提升视觉吸引力并增强识别度。
2. 自定义按钮样式: 将外链包裹在``或`
`元素中,并通过CSS自定义按钮样式,使其更具吸引力,例如添加渐变色、阴影、圆角等。
3. 响应式设计: 确保你的外链样式在不同设备(桌面、平板、手机)上都能良好显示,适应不同的屏幕尺寸。
三、 CSS与外链SEO策略的结合
虽然CSS本身不直接影响SEO排名,但它可以间接影响用户体验,而用户体验是SEO的重要组成部分。 合理利用CSS可以提升网站的SEO效果:
1. 提升页面加载速度: 避免使用过多的CSS动画或复杂效果,以及过大的背景图片,这些都会影响页面加载速度,降低用户体验,进而影响SEO排名。
2. 改善可访问性: 确保链接文字清晰可见,颜色对比度足够,方便残疾人士使用。 使用足够的文本描述代替纯图片链接,方便搜索引擎抓取。
3. 优化链接结构: 利用CSS可以更方便地组织和管理页面链接,使页面结构更清晰,方便搜索引擎抓取。例如,可以将重要的外链置于页面醒目位置。
4. nofollow 属性与CSS: 虽然CSS不能直接控制`rel="nofollow"`属性,但可以通过JavaScript结合CSS来实现更复杂的链接控制,例如,根据用户的行为或页面内容动态添加或移除`nofollow`属性,但这需要谨慎操作,避免被搜索引擎认定为作弊行为。
四、 注意事项与最佳实践
1. 保持一致性: 网站内所有外链的样式应该保持一致,避免混乱和不专业感。
2. 避免过度使用样式: 过多的CSS样式会增加页面复杂度,影响页面加载速度,适度即可。
3. 测试兼容性: 确保你的CSS样式在不同浏览器上都能正常显示。
4. 定期维护: 定期检查和更新你的CSS样式,确保其符合最新的网页设计规范和SEO最佳实践。
5. 关注用户体验: 所有的CSS设计都应该以用户体验为中心,确保用户能够方便地找到和点击外链。
总而言之,CSS在网页设计中扮演着至关重要的角色,它能有效地控制外链样式,提升用户体验,并间接影响SEO效果。 通过合理运用CSS技术,结合SEO策略,我们可以创建更友好、更有效率的链接,从而提升网站的整体表现。
2025-04-26
上一篇:MVC架构中超链接的最佳实践与安全策略
下一篇:公路短链接设置详解:快速生成、安全管理及推广技巧